問題タブ [ytplayerview]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
0 に答える
150 参照

ios - YTPlayerView の次と前のボタンを検索できるようにします

YTPlayerViewの次のボタンと前のボタンのクリックでYouTubeビデオを変更して再生したい。単一のビデオを再生できますが、次のボタンと前のボタンのクリックでビデオを変更したい場合。

以下のコードを使用して、単一のビデオを再生しました。

上記のコードは完全に機能します。複数のビデオを再生するために以下のコードを使用している場合、エラーが発生しました エラーが発生しました.再試行してください 文字再生 id:LlrY456zAMU and video could not play.:

0 投票する
0 に答える
140 参照

ios - YouTube 埋め込みプレーヤー ビュー コントローラーの割り当てが解除されない

YTPlayerアプリで YouTube 動画を再生するためにビュー コントローラーを使用しています。インスタンスが作成されると、シミュレーターでメモリ使用量が最大 80 MB まで急増します。ビューを終了すると、通常の値 (35 MB) に戻ると思いますが、そうではありません。これを除いて、他のすべてのView Controllerは、終了するとメモリを解放します。

メソッドでView Controllerを閉じようとしましたviewWillDisappearが、成功しませんでした。

どうすればこれを修正できますか?

0 投票する
0 に答える
152 参照

ios - 「youtube-ios-player-helper」で戻るボタンが機能しない

iOS (XCode / ObjC) 用の「youtube-ios-player-helper」に問題があります。つまり、前のボタンが機能しません。プレイリストの次の曲は機能しますが、前の曲は機能しません。sampleのように、次と前のカスタム ボタンで動作しますが、プレイリスト内の前の曲の埋め込みコントロールは機能しません。誰かがこの問題の解決策を持っていますか?

前もって感謝します。

0 投票する
1 に答える
483 参照

ios - iOS YTPlayer 一時停止時の空白の画面

現在、YouTube の動画を再生する iOS アプリを作成しています。私は公式の YouTube iOS プレーヤー ヘルパーを使用することにしました。これは、URL を使用して YouTube ビデオを再生するメカニズムを提供します。

付属の外観はアプリケーションのテーマに合わないため、UIImageView にサムネイルをロードし、画像ビューの中央に非表示の YTPlayerView を追加することにしました。(これが問題の原因であるとは断言できません)

ただし、ここで問題が発生します。ビデオを一時停止すると、Safari でビデオを再生する場合とは異なり、ビデオは空白になりますが、もう一度再生をクリックすると、引き続き正常に再生されます。ときどき (まれに) 動画が音声付きの空白の画面で始まることがありますが、一時停止して再生すると、グラフィックが元に戻ります。

この問題を解決するには、次の情報が役立つ場合があります。

  1. videoID: String と onView: UIView の 2 つのパラメーターを受け入れる関数があるシングルトン クラスを作成しました。格納されたプロパティ プレーヤーがあります: YTPlayerView が宣言され、ユーザーがフル スクリーン モードを終了するたびに、このプレーヤー プロパティはすぐに別の YTPlayerView インスタンスに設定されます。これは、ARC が古いものを破棄して、音楽プレーヤーと競合しないようにするためです。 MPNowPlayingCenter で。

  2. 実際のデバイスではなくシミュレーターでは、最初に開いて再生を開始した後、すべてのビデオがすぐに一時停止されます (デリゲートを使用してプレーヤーの状態を監視しました)。その一時停止の後、自動一時停止はなくなりますが、上記の問題は依然として存在します。

0 投票する
2 に答える
6391 参照

ios - YouTube v3 API と youtube-ios-player-helper を使用する iOS アプリで動画を自動再生できない

youtube-ios-player-helperGoogle/YouTube が提供するポッドで動画の自動再生に問題があります。これが私のアプリの関連部分です(iOS 10、Swift 3):

  • UITapGestureRecognizer を使用してビデオ サムネイルを UIView として表示する ChannelVideosViewController
  • 次のような PlayerViewController:

    /li>

上記のコードを使用すると、ヘルパー ライブラリは動画を正常に読み込み、「大きな赤いボタン」を押すとフルスクリーンで再生しますが、ビューに移動した直後に動画を自動再生したいと考えています。これを行う方法はありますか?

  • "autoplay":1YouTubeのドキュメントからは、iOSには対応していないようです。
  • youtubePlayerView.playVideo()何もしません
0 投票する
0 に答える
95 参照

ios - YTPlayerView YTPlayer の ID の配列に基づいてローカル プレイリストを作成する

現在、YTPlayerView で使用しています。

単一のビデオをロードします。ただし、場合によっては、一連のビデオを次々に再生する必要があります。ビデオ ID の配列、つまりプレイリストをローカルで作成してロードすることはできますか?